Analysis

The most recent figure for recovered paper — import quantity in Guinea is 0 t, measured in 2024. That is the lowest value across all 31 years on record.

That represents a change of down 100.0% over ten years.

Over the whole period, recovered paper — import quantity in Guinea peaked at 350 t in 2009 and was at its lowest, 0 t, in 1998.

That places Guinea 183rd out of 214 countries with data for 2024, putting it in the bottom quarter.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
